@rl_dane @OpenComputeDesign @sotolf @alatartheblue @dusnm @amin sometimes I wonder if people just don't have good TVs or something. If you buy a really really nice Sony Bravia OLED you'll be able to tell the difference between "4K" offered by Netflix/Amazon and "4K" off a real Bluray. Especially if it has HDR

Netflix and Prime streams are in the range of 15-25Mbps

AppleTV+ has ~40Mbps (this is why their shows/films look crisper than most)

Sony Pictures Core (most people haven't even heard of this) will stream at 80Mbps -- it's about the highest quality you can get for a streaming service

But a single Bluray can be up to 144Mbps

That's why I download the full quality Bluray rips. The audio is significantly better too, and I have a nice audio setup too.
